Energy Efficiency in Champaign Homes

Energy costs in Champaign have steadily increased over the past decade, making efficiency a top priority for homeowners throughout the community. We offer comprehensive energy audits that identify areas where homes are losing heated or cooled air, helping residents reduce their utility bills while maintaining optimal comfort levels. These audits examine insulation levels, ductwork integrity, window and door seals, and overall system performance to create a complete picture of a home’s energy usage.

During our energy assessments, we frequently discover that older Champaign homes, particularly those built before 1980, lose significant amounts of conditioned air through poorly sealed ductwork and inadequate insulation. By addressing these issues alongside equipment upgrades, homeowners can often reduce their heating and cooling costs by 20-40%. Modern HVAC Technologies for Champaign Properties

The HVAC industry has evolved dramatically in recent years, with new technologies offering unprecedented levels of comfort, efficiency, and control. Variable-speed motors, multi-stage compressors, and smart thermostats now allow homeowners to maintain precise temperature control while using significantly less energy than older systems. Heat pump technology has particularly improved, making these versatile systems increasingly popular in Champaign’s climate. Modern heat pumps can efficiently provide both heating and cooling, even maintaining effectiveness in temperatures as low as -5°F. For customers interested in reducing their carbon footprint, we also install geothermal systems that leverage the earth’s stable underground temperatures to provide highly efficient climate control year-round.

Planning Your HVAC System Upgrade

When considering HVAC improvements for your Champaign property, several factors influence the optimal equipment selection and installation approach:

  • Home size and layout: Square footage, ceiling heights, and room configurations all impact heating and cooling requirements
  • Existing ductwork condition: Older ducts may need sealing or replacement to maximize new equipment efficiency
  • Budget considerations: We offer various financing options to make necessary upgrades affordable
  • Long-term energy goals: Higher-efficiency systems cost more initially but provide substantial savings over time
